Nominal: 683.5 Hz Weight: 1586 lbs Diameter: 44.63" Bell 1 of 6
Founded by Llewellins & James Cast by: John Taylor & Co, 1863
Dove Bell ID: 2251 Tower ID: 13283 - View Tower Listed: No Canons: Removed Turnings: eighth Cracked: No
Nominal: 1154 Hz Weight: 616 lbs Diameter: 29.13" Bell 2 of 6
Founded by Llewellins & James 1910
Dove Bell ID: 19392 Tower ID: 13283 - View Tower Listed: No Canons: Removed Turnings: eighth Cracked: No
Nominal: 1025 Hz Weight: 644 lbs Diameter: 31.88" Bell 3 of 6
Founded by Robert I Austen 1640
Dove Bell ID: 19393 Tower ID: 13283 - View Tower Listed: No Canons: Removed Turnings: eighth Cracked: No
Nominal: 901 Hz Weight: 784 lbs Diameter: 33" Bell 4 of 6
Founded by Roger I Purdue 1627
Dove Bell ID: 19394 Tower ID: 13283 - View Tower Listed: No Canons: Removed Turnings: eighth Cracked: No
Nominal: 857 Hz Weight: 840 lbs Diameter: 35.5" Bell 5 of 6
Founded by Bristol foundry
Dove Bell ID: 19395 Tower ID: 13283 - View Tower Listed: No Canons: Removed Turnings: eighth Cracked: No
Nominal: 766 Hz Weight: 1120 lbs Diameter: 40" Bell 6 of 6
Founded by Thomas & James Bilbie 1804
Dove Bell ID: 19396 Tower ID: 13283 - View Tower Listed: No Canons: Removed Turnings: eighth Cracked: No
